Effect of neonatal thymectomy on rabbit tonsils
Summary
Thymectomy significantly reduces lymphocyte migration in tonsils, leading to depletion and tissue changes. This highlights the role of the thymus in maintaining tonsillar lymphoid tissue structure and function.

Background:
- Tonsils are crucial peripheral lymphoid organs involved in immune responses.
- Lymphocyte migration through high endothelial venules is essential for lymphoid tissue function.
Purpose of the Study:
- To investigate the impact of thymectomy on lymphocyte migration and tissue structure in tonsils.
- To understand the role of the thymus in maintaining the integrity of tonsillar lymphoid tissue.
Main Methods:
- Histological examination of tonsil tissue following thymectomy.
- Observation of lymphocyte migration patterns in tonsillar venules.
Main Results:
- Thymectomy markedly reduced lymphocyte migration in tonsils.
- Observed lymphocyte depletion, connective tissue proliferation, and altered cell-fiber contact around vessels post-thymectomy.
- Lymphocyte depletion was also noted in the tonsillar epithelium.
Conclusions:
- The thymus plays a significant role in regulating lymphocyte migration to tonsils.
- Thymectomy disrupts the normal structure and cellular organization of tonsillar lymphoid tissue.
- Extrafollicular regions of tonsils, like lymph node deep cortex, are sensitive peripheral lymphoid sites affected by thymectomy.
